获取SHA-1 fingerprint 的方法是否与获取 fingerprint 的方法相同?之前,我运行的是以下命令:

Windows Command Prompt running keytool.exe

我不清楚我得到的结果是否是SHA-1 fingerprint .有人能澄清一下吗?

推荐答案

按照this教程为Google Map v2创建SHA1 fingerprint

对于调试模式:

keytool -list -v -keystore ~/.android/debug.keystore -alias androiddebugkey -storepass android -keypass android 

对于发布模式:

keytool -list -v -keystore {keystore_name} -alias {alias_name}

示例:

keytool -list -v -keystore C:\Users\MG\Desktop\test.jks -alias test

在Windows上,如果是keytool command is not found,请转到已安装的JDK目录(例如<YourJDKPath>\Java\jdk1.8.0_231\bin\),打开命令行并try 上述命令以进入调试/发布模式.

让您的SHA1或SHA-256使用./gradlew signingReport的另一种方法

有关更多详细信息,请访问 Using Gradle's Signing Report

Android相关问答推荐

在Android Studio中陷入了不兼容的Gradle版本的循环

懒惰列的滚动到项目不按预期工作'

RemoteActivityHelper.startRemoteActivity不适用于Android Wear OS 4模拟器

Android Compose Pages 3-一次加载所有页面,无需在LazyColumn中滚动,无需网络调用和内部滚动

默认调度程序是否在协程中使用共享线程池?

触发PurchasesUpdatedListener回调时,billingClient.launchBillingFlow之前设置的成员变量丢失

android crashlytics 显示崩溃但不显示我的课程中的位置

如何在同一行中滚动自定义布局和惰性列,就好像它们是一个组件一样

React-Native Manifest 合并失败并出现多个错误

错误:参数的类型必须是用@Entity注释的类或其集合/array. java.lang.String tocd);

参数化类RecyclerView.Adapter的原始使用

如何在ExecutorService中设置progressBar的进度?不想使用 AsyncTask,因为它已被弃用

Android Studio 复制类 kotlin

Jetpack compose 为网络检索视频帧导致延迟

调用时 listFiles() nullpointerexception

房间创建三四表关系

如何使用底页,启用和展开父交互

在 Jetpack Compose 中找不到 Path 的减号()

未解决的参考:getIntentSender / try 在 Jetpack Compose 中获取电话号码时

我的自定义视图没有显示我应该如何修复它?